Bloom Holding, a leading real estate development company, has appointed Edrafor Emirates as the enabling works contractor for Toledo, Phase Two of its fully integrated and all-inclusive residential community, Bloom Living, in Abu Dhabi.

Toledo comprises 405 units ranging from two-and three-bedroom townhouses with sizes starting from 120 sqm to 171 sqm to three- to five-bedroom detached villas from 254 sqm to 428 sqm.

It features a Community Center that includes two swimming pools and two children’s play areas surrounded by lush greenery and stunning landscaping, stated the developer.

And to further promote an active and healthy lifestyle, the residents can reach a mosque and two outstanding international schools by foot or bicycle, it added.

Wakim pointed out that the 2.2-million-sq-m project is inspired by Mediterranean Spanish architecture and once completed, will feature more than 4,500 homes including a selection of villas, townhouses, and apartments.

The second phase of Bloom Living is scheduled to be completed in Q2 2025, he added.
